Manager - Office of Performance and Transformation - Full Time 8 Hour Days (Exempt)
The Performance Improvement Manager facilitates improvement initiatives across Keck Medical Center of USC to sustainably improve the performance of departments and processes in the domains of people & collaboration, quality outcomes, safety, patient satisfaction, operational effectiveness, resource management, finance and growth. The manager facilitates the assessment and diagnosis of problems, architects, data analytics, facilitates, leads and manages structured improvement initiatives, from large scale transformational projects, to focused improvement events. This position may also develop dashboards as needed. The manager also acts as a coach for his / her / their team and for any managers they interact with to help them establish mechanisms to sustain performance after the completion of projects. The Manager supports the development of management mechanisms and systems, and also participates actively in training to build Lean and other performance improvement capabilities widely in the organization. The manager has deep experience in the application of Lean and other systems to drive improvement across the medical enterprise.

Salary
Annual base salary range for this position is $95,680.00 - $158,230.00. When extending an offer of employment, USC considers factors such as the scope and responsibilities of the position, candidate work experience, education / training, key skills, internal peer equity, federal, state, and local laws, contractual stipulations, grant funding, and external market and organizational considerations.
